“Savage Love (Laxed – Siren Beat)” isn’t just another pop song — it’s a cultural milestone in how music is created, shared, and popularized in the age of social media. Originally emerging as an infectious instrumental titled “Laxed (Siren Beat)” by New Zealand-based producer Jawsh 685, the track’s minimalist melody and Caribbean-inspired siren tones made it an instant hit on TikTok, where users across the globe danced, lip-synced, and created challenges to its irresistible rhythm.
From a song review perspective, what makes “Savage Love” unforgettable is its unique blend of simplicity and global appeal. The production is crisp, bright, and feels effortlessly catchy — a testament to how a track doesn’t need extravagant layering to resonate. Jawsh 685’s beat serves as the heart of the song: its light, airy flute-like melody carries a feel-good energy that’s both refreshing and universal. When Jason Derulo stepped in with vocals, he added lyrical substance that broadened the track’s emotional range while maintaining its earworm quality. Derulo’s vocal delivery is smooth and engaging, perfectly suited to the melody without overpowering it.
Lyrically, the song dives into the meaning behind its catchy exterior. At its core, “Savage Love” tackles the tumultuous feelings of being in a relationship that’s thrilling but emotionally unstable. The phrase “savage love” captures the essence of passion that’s fierce and intoxicating — yet unpredictable and potentially harmful. It’s about wanting someone with a force that feels almost savage, even when that intensity leads to confusion and conflict. This theme resonates deeply with listeners who have experienced relationships that feel addictive and overwhelming, making the song relatable beyond its danceable beat.
The contrast between the bubbly beat and the emotional tension in the lyrics is part of what makes the song so compelling. On the surface, it feels like a summer anthem — perfect for parties, TikTok loops, and carefree listening. Underneath, however, there’s an emotional complexity that speaks to love’s contradictions: when something feels good but isn’t always good for you.
Beyond its musicality, “Savage Love” is a landmark example of how digital culture shapes modern hits. The track’s viral rise on TikTok turned a producer’s beat into a mainstream sensation, underscoring how a global audience can help elevate a song from online clip to worldwide chart success. The collaboration between a young producer and an established pop artist symbolizes a new era in music — one where creativity and community intersect in real time.
In the end, “Savage Love (Laxed – Siren Beat)” stands as both a pop culture phenomenon and a relatable story about the complexity of modern relationships. It’s catchy, emotional, and undeniably iconic — a song that truly defined a viral era in music.
